Family friendly hiking trails in Wartburgkreis traverse a diverse landscape within Germany's Thuringian Forest. The region features forested hills, picturesque valleys, and the scenic Werra River Valley. Parts of the UNESCO World Natural Heritage Site Hainich National Park are also accessible, offering ancient primeval forests. This varied topography provides a range of natural settings for outdoor activities.

Fat Oak When you reach the middle path crossing, you will find yourself in front of a landmark of Kindel: the "Fat Oak" is an impressive tree whose varied history is clearly visible. In the middle of the Kindel military training area, it was one of the few trees that were left in the area during the clear-cutting in the 1960s and 1980s. The reason was probably better orientation. It is also suspected that these trees were used as targets, as some of them show considerable damage.

Wartburgkreis offers a vast network of trails suitable for families. You'll find over 1250 easy and 1300 moderate routes, ensuring plenty of options for all ages and skill levels.
The region is incredibly diverse, featuring the lush forests of the Thuringian Forest, parts of the ancient Hainich National Park, and the picturesque Werra River Valley with its rolling hills. You might also encounter dramatic natural features like the Werratal Cliffs Near Frankenroda and Falken.
Yes, several trails are particularly engaging for children. For example, the Wildcat Trail in Hainich National Park offers an immersive experience into the 'primeval forests of tomorrow,' often featuring educational elements about local wildlife. Another great option is the Caution Woodpecker - Look up and ears on! trail, which encourages observation of nature.
Most trails in Wartburgkreis are dog-friendly, but it's always best to keep your dog on a leash, especially in nature reserves like Hainich National Park, to protect wildlife. Specific routes like the Wildcat Trail are popular with dog owners.
Many trails lead to or pass by fascinating sites. You could explore the historic Altenstein Castle and its park, or discover unique geological formations like the Venus Cave. The region is also home to several viewpoints offering panoramic vistas, such as the Great Drachenstein Oak and Viewpoint.
Yes, many family-friendly trails in Wartburgkreis are designed as circular routes, making them convenient for day trips. The Hiking trail Craulaer Cross is a good example of a moderate loop that offers varied scenery without requiring a return trip on the same path.
Spring, summer, and early autumn are ideal for family hiking in Wartburgkreis. Spring brings blooming wildflowers, summer offers lush greenery and warmer temperatures, and autumn provides stunning fall foliage. Always check local weather forecasts before heading out.
Yes, many of the over 1250 easy routes are perfect for families with toddlers. These trails typically have minimal elevation gain and well-maintained paths. Look for shorter loops or paths near villages that offer playgrounds or picnic spots.

The Drachenschlucht is a unique and impressive natural attraction with narrow rock passages. While it's a memorable experience, its tightest point narrows to just 68 cm, which might be challenging for strollers or very young children. It's generally considered a moderate hike and is best enjoyed by families with older children who can navigate uneven terrain.
Absolutely! The region, especially within Hainich National Park, is known for its biodiversity. Trails like Rendezvous with Wildcat and Lynx are specifically designed to highlight the local fauna, offering a chance to learn about and potentially spot animals in their natural habitat.
